o Analog Inputs:
Number of inputs: 1 or 2 (depending on
the model)
Input range and resolution:
0 to 21.5 mA – 21 mA/Count (10 bits)
0 to 1 Vdc – 1.05 mV/Count (10 bits)
Input impedance: 250 Ω max
Low pass filter: 30 Hz compatible with
HART protocol transmitters
Scan time: 3 mS minimum
Accuracy: +- 0,5% measured value
Current protection: 100 mA @ 5s
(resettable fuse)
Isolation: None
• Operating temperature: -30°C to 70°C
• Humidity: 95% no condensing
